What is included in the Abrasives market?

The market includes the production and commercial distribution of materials used for grinding, cutting, polishing, and surface finishing across industrial manufacturing processes. The abrasives industry consists of suppliers of raw abrasive minerals, bonding agents, coated abrasive materials, and finished abrasive tools used in metal fabrication, automotive manufacturing, electronics production, and construction activities.

Products such as bonded abrasives, coated abrasives, and super abrasives enable precise material removal and surface preparation in industrial operations. Assessments by the industry on the global market size portray steady demand for high-volume manufacturing segments where durability and precision are crucial factors for efficiency and performance.

The market for abrasives comprises products such as grinding wheels, abrasive discs, sandpaper, polishing compounds, and super abrasive products such as aluminum oxide, silicon carbide, cubic boron nitride, and diamond.

Drivers & Opportunities

Rising automotive production: Increasing vehicle manufacturing is strengthening demand across the market for grinding, polishing, and surface finishing applications. Abrasives are widely used in metal shaping, component finishing, and precision machining in automotive manufacturing. According to the European Automobile Manufacturers' Association, in 2024, a total of 74.6 million cars were sold globally, indicating a 2.5 percent increase compared to 2023. This increase in vehicle manufacturing, therefore, translates into an increased demand for abrasives in vehicle engines, bodywork, and transmissions.

Expansion of electronics manufacturing: The production of semiconductors and other components of electronics has been on the rise, thereby creating demand for special abrasives used during wafer polishing operations. According to the Semiconductor Industry Association, in January 2026, a total of 82.5 billion dollars in sales of semiconductors was recorded globally, indicating a 3.7 percent increase compared to December 2025 and a 46.1 percent increase compared to January 2025. This growth is driving the demand for abrasives for high-precision grinding and finishing operations.

Restraints & Challenges

Raw material price volatility: Fluctuating prices of raw materials like aluminum oxide, silicon carbide, and diamond abrasives are a challenge for companies in the abrasive market. Abrasive manufacturing companies require high-quality raw materials like minerals and synthetic abrasives. Fluctuating raw material prices affect production costs, thus hindering growth of the market.

Opportunity

Advancement in grinding and finishing technologies: The increase in grinding automation and simulation technologies, are providing new opportunities for high-precision abrasive technologies. For instance, ANCA introduced software for InsertsPRO in September 2025. InsertsPRO is used for grinding automation of indexable and specialty inserts for precision machining. It includes simulation tools and optimized grinding strategies for precision machining. Such innovations are generating high demand for high-precision abrasives in industries like aerospace, automotive, and precision machining.

By Product Type

  • Bonded Abrasives

The bonded abrasives segment accounts for the largest share of the market size due to extensive use in heavy-duty industrial grinding operations. Grinding wheels market demand is still high in various industries, especially in automotive, metal fabrication, and construction sectors that require precise material removal processes.

  • Super Abrasives

The super abrasives market is growing rapidly due to increasing demand from various industries that require precise and long-lasting tools. The demand for diamond abrasives is growing in the electronics manufacturing sector, and the demand for CBN abrasives is growing in hardened steel grinding applications.

By Material Type

  • Aluminum Oxide Abrasives

Aluminum oxide abrasives is a large segment in the abrasives material type analysis due to its versatility and cost-effectiveness. Aluminum oxide is generally used in grinding wheels, abrasive belts and industrial finishing tools.

  • Ceramic Abrasives

The ceramic abrasives market is the fastest-growing material segment fueled by the higher hardness and longer lifespan. Zirconia alumina abrasives and ceramic abrasives are used for high-performance grinding and finishing.

By Application

  • Grinding

Grinding abrasives market held the largest market share as grinding is the most commonly used process for using abrasives. The grinding process is used for metal fabrication, machine tooling, and automotive parts.

  • Cutting and Deburring

Abrasives for cutting and abrasives for deburring represent the fastest-growing application segment. Increasing automation in manufacturing and the need for clean edge finishing drive growth in this category.

Regional Analysis

Asia Pacific Abrasives Market Assessment

Asia Pacific abrasives market maintained its dominance in the global demand, driven by the growing electronics manufacturing and semiconductor fabrication industry in China, Japan, Korea, and Taiwan. Abrasive materials play an important role in wafer polishing and micro-electronic components. The Chinese government committed more than USD 150 billion in semiconductor development investments between 2014 and 2030, according to the Semiconductor Industry Association. This large-scale investment accelerated semiconductor fabrication capacity and advanced materials processing, which in turn reinforced China abrasives demand for high-precision grinding and polishing applications used in electronics and semiconductor production.

North America Abrasives Market Insight

North America abrasives market recorded the fastest growth, driven by advanced manufacturing capabilities and strong aerospace and defense production. High-precision abrasive tools play an important role in the machining of turbine parts, aerospace alloys, and engineered materials for next generation aircraft engines. In March 2026, GE Aerospace announced to invest 1 billion dollars in US manufacturing facilities and its engine supply chain. This is expected to increase its manufacturing capacity to meet the growing demand for aviation operations in the US. This investment signifies the rising industrial activity in the US abrasives industry.

Europe Abrasives Market Overview

Europe abrasives market is second largest dominating region as manufacturers increasingly turned to high-precision and environmentally friendly abrasives in industrial processing. Automotive, aerospace, and metal fabrication industries in countries like Germany, France, and Italy are increasingly adopting high-efficiency abrasives in production. The abrasives manufacturing industry in Germany is a key contributor to overall production activity in Europe.

Future Outlook of the Market

The market has a favorable outlook for the future, considering the trend of the global manufacturing sector toward electrification, precise machining, and automation of manufacturing systems. Abrasives are critical components for grinding, polishing, and finishing operations in industries such as the automobile, aerospace, electronics, and metal industries. Considering the complexities of these operations and the recent advances in the field of material sciences, it is expected to witness an increased demand for abrasives in the future, particularly for high-performance abrasives.

The electric vehicle industry segment also projected to contribute to the demand for abrasives. Electric vehicle components, such as the battery boxes, motors, and light metals, requires = high-performance grinding operations, thereby creating demand for high-performance abrasives, ceramics, and super abrasives.

Trend in smart manufacturing and Industry 4.0 technologies is also influencing the abrasives industry. Modern manufacturing facilities are increasingly incorporating technologies such as sensorized machining centers, robotic grinding cells, and finishing processes with digital monitoring. These processes demand Industry 4.0 abrasives with consistent cutting and wear properties. As the industry becomes increasingly connected with smart manufacturing platforms, the demand for smart manufacturing abrasives is also likely to increase.

Abrasives materials market is also to get advantage from the revolution in the manufacturing industry. The market is projected to benefit from electrification, precise engineering, and digital manufacturing systems. The market is likely to see long-term demand growth.

Industry Developments

  • January 2026: Weiler Abrasives launched Fortis Mill hot and cold roll grinding wheels which are designed using state-of-the-art ceramic grain technology and retention systems to provide improved grinding efficiency.
  • December 2024: Saint-Gobain Specialty Grains & Powders launched the Lumeos platform with its first product, AZ25L, an alumina-zirconia abrasive grain engineered to deliver heavy-duty grinding performance while lowering environmental impact.
